4.1.7. Selection of Centrifuge Tubes

Centrifuge tubes should prevent sample leakage or loss, ensure chemical compatibility and allow easy sample recovery. The major factors in the selection of a tube material include clarity, chemical resistance and sealing mechanism. The popular materials include polypropylene (PP), polyallomer (PA), polycarbonate (PC) and polyethylene terephtalate (PET). PP and PA tubes are opaque but have good chemical resistance, whereas PC and PET tubes are transparent but have poor chemical resistance. It is recommended to use thin-walled sealed tubes in a fixed angle or vertical rotor.
